Subject: [PATCH v3 0/8] KVM/ARM: Some vgic fixes and init sequence KVM selftests
Date: Fri, 12 Mar 2021 18:31:54 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210312173202.89576-1-eric.auger@redhat.com> (raw)

While writting vgic v3 init sequence KVM selftests I noticed some
relatively minor issues. This was also the opportunity to try to
fix the issue laterly reported by Zenghui, related to the RDIST_TYPER
last bit emulation. The final patch is a first batch of VGIC init
sequence selftests. Of course they can be augmented with a lot more
register access tests, but let's try to move forward incrementally ...

History:
v2 ->v3:
- reworked last bit read accessor to handle contiguous redist
  regions and rdist not registered in ascending order
- removed [PATCH 5/9] KVM: arm: move has_run_once after the
  map_resources

v1 -> v2:
- Took into account all comments from Marc and Alexandru's except
  the has_run_once still after the map_resources (this would oblige
  me to revisit in depth the selftests)

Eric Auger (8):
  KVM: arm64: vgic-v3: Fix some error codes when setting RDIST base
  KVM: arm64: Fix KVM_VGIC_V3_ADDR_TYPE_REDIST_REGION read
  KVM: arm64: vgic-v3: Fix error handling in vgic_v3_set_redist_base()
  KVM: arm/arm64: vgic: Reset base address on kvm_vgic_dist_destroy()
  docs: kvm: devices/arm-vgic-v3: enhance KVM_DEV_ARM_VGIC_CTRL_INIT doc
  KVM: arm64: Simplify argument passing to vgic_uaccess_[read|write]
  KVM: arm64: vgic-v3: Expose GICR_TYPER.Last for userspace
  KVM: selftests: aarch64/vgic-v3 init sequence tests
